A local education provider in the United Kingdom is seeking flexible Supply Teachers and Cover Supervisors. Enjoy a rewarding role while making a difference in education with competitive pay ranging from £98 to £235 per day, depending on qualifications and role demands.

Candidates must have strong communication skills and at least 3 months of experience in teaching or related fields. The role involves delivering lessons to secondary students and providing classroom support without planning or marking responsibilities.

How to prepare for a job interview at Humly South

✨Know Your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your teaching methods and classroom management strategies. Be ready to discuss your experience in teaching or related fields, as this will show that you’re prepared and knowledgeable about the role.

✨Show Off Your Communication Skills

Since strong communication skills are a must for this position, practice articulating your thoughts clearly. You might want to prepare examples of how you've effectively communicated with students or colleagues in the past.

✨Be Flexible and Adaptable

As a Supply Teacher, flexibility is key. Think of scenarios where you had to adapt quickly to changes in the classroom. Sharing these experiences can demonstrate your ability to handle unexpected situations with ease.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are some thoughtful questions about the school’s culture, support for supply teachers, or their approach to student engagement.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
